According to our (Global Info Research) latest study, the global Disposable Plastic Hemocytometer market size was valued at US$ 373 million in 2025 and is forecast to a readjusted size of US$ 523 million by 2032 with a CAGR of 5.0% during review period.
A disposable plastic hemocytometer is a single-use laboratory instrument used to count and measure cells suspended in a liquid, typically blood. It provides a quick and convenient alternative to traditional reusable glass hemocytometers.
The disposable plastic hemocytometer market is experiencing steady growth, driven by several key factors:
Market Drivers:
Rising demand for rapid and convenient cell counting: Disposable plastic hemocytometers offer a quick and easy way to count cells, eliminating the need for cleaning and sterilization required with reusable glass hemocytometers. This is particularly beneficial in fast-paced environments like clinical settings and field testing.
Increasing affordability: Compared to their reusable counterparts, disposable plastic hemocytometers are generally less expensive, making them a more economical choice for many applications.
Growing adoption in point-of-care testing: The trend towards decentralized testing closer to patients is driving the demand for portable and user-friendly cell counting solutions, which disposable plastic hemocytometers provide.
Expanding research activities: The increasing focus on life sciences research, particularly in areas like cell biology and drug discovery, is fueling the need for efficient and reliable cell counting tools.
Trends and Opportunities:
Integration with automation: Development of automated cell counting systems incorporating disposable plastic hemocytometers for high-throughput applications.
Advanced materials and designs: Exploration of new materials and designs to improve accuracy, precision, and user-friendliness.
Sustainability concerns: Growing focus on developing environmentally friendly disposable plastic hemocytometers made from recycled or biodegradable materials.
Overall, the disposable plastic hemocytometer market presents a promising outlook with steady growth driven by convenience, affordability, and increasing demand in various applications. Technological advancements and a focus on sustainability are expected to shape the future of this market.
